/*
 Responsive Mega Menu, Green Color
 
 Custom styles for use with your Bootstrap powered site
 Developed by Weborithm.
 Follow me on twitter.com/weborithm
 
*/

.nav-green .dropdown-menu { border-color: #62c462; }

.nav-green  .nav-title, .nav-green .nav-header { color: #51a351; }

.nav-green {
background-color: #5bb75b;
background-image: -moz-linear-gradient(top, #62c462, #51a351);
background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#62c462), to(#51a351));
background-image: -webkit-linear-gradient(top, #62c462, #51a351);
background-image: -o-linear-gradient(top, #62c462, #51a351);
background-image: linear-gradient(to bottom, #62c462, #51a351);
background-repeat: repeat-x;
fil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#ff62c462', endColorstr='#ff51a351', GradientType=0);
border-color: #51a351 #51a351 #387038;
border-color: r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.25);
*background-color: #51a351;
/* Darken IE7 buttons by default so they stand out more given they won't have borders */
filter: progid:DXImageTransform.Microsoft.gradient(enabled = false); }

.nav-green .nav > li > a { color: #fff; text-shadow: 0 -1px 0 #387038; }
.nav-green .nav > li > a:focus, .nav-green .nav > li > a:hover { color: #fff; text-shadow: 0 -1px 0 #387038; }
.nav-green .nav li.dropdown.open > .dropdown-toggle,
.nav-green .nav li.dropdown.active > .dropdown-toggle,
.nav-green .nav li.dropdown.open.active > .dropdown-toggle { background: #51a351; color: #fff; text-shadow: 0 -1px 0 #387038; }

.nav-green .nav li.dropdown:hover > .dropdown-toggle .caret { border-top: 4px solid #fff; }
.nav-green .nav li.dropdown > .dropdown-toggle .caret,
.nav-green .nav li.dropdown.open a:hover .caret,
.nav-green .nav li.dropdown.open > .dropdown-toggle .caret,
.nav-green .nav li.dropdown.active > .dropdown-toggle .caret,
.nav-green .nav li.dropdown.open.active > .dropdown-toggle .caret { border-top: 4px solid #fff; }

.nav-green .dropdown-menu a { text-shadow: none; }

.nav-green .dropdown-menu .active > a,
.nav-green .dropdown-menu li > a,
.nav-green .dropdown-submenu > a { padding: 3px 0; }

.nav-green .dropdown-menu li > a:hover,
.nav-green .dropdown-menu li > a:focus,
.nav-green .dropdown-submenu:hover > a { 
color: #fff; padding-left: 5px;
background-color: #5bb75b;
background-image: -moz-linear-gradient(top, #62c462, #51a351);
background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#62c462), to(#51a351));
background-image: -webkit-linear-gradient(top, #62c462, #51a351);
background-image: -o-linear-gradient(top, #62c462, #51a351);
background-image: linear-gradient(to bottom, #62c462, #51a351);
background-repeat: repeat-x;
fil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#ff62c462', endColorstr='#ff51a351', GradientType=0);
border-color: #51a351 #51a351 #387038;
border-color: r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.25);
*background-color: #51a351;
/* Darken IE7 buttons by default so they stand out more given they won't have borders */
filter: progid:DXImageTransform.Microsoft.gradient(enabled = false); }

.navbar .nav-green .btn-navbar {
background-color: #5bb75b;
background-image: -moz-linear-gradient(top, #62c462, #51a351);
background-image: -webkit-gradient(linear, 0 0, 0 100%, from(#62c462), to(#51a351));
background-image: -webkit-linear-gradient(top, #62c462, #51a351);
background-image: -o-linear-gradient(top, #62c462, #51a351);
background-image: linear-gradient(to bottom, #62c462, #51a351);
background-repeat: repeat-x;
fil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#ff62c462', endColorstr='#ff51a351', GradientType=0);
border-color: #51a351 #51a351 #387038;
border-color: r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.1) rgba(0, 0, 0, 0.25);
*background-color: #51a351;
/* Darken IE7 buttons by default so they stand out more given they won't have borders */
filter: progid:DXImageTransform.Microsoft.gradient(enabled = false); }

.nav-green .btn-navbar .icon-bar {
background-color: #387038;
-webkit-box-shadow: none;
-moz-box-shadow: none;
box-shadow: none; }

@media (max-width: 979px) {

.nav-green p, .nav-green .nav-title span { color: #fff; text-shadow: 0 -1px 0 #387038; }
.nav-green .nav-collapse .btn { color: #51a351; }

.nav-green .nav > li > a:hover { background: none; }
.nav-green .nav-collapse a { color: #fff; }

.nav-green .dropdown-menu li > a:hover,
.nav-green .dropdown-menu li > a:focus,
.nav-green .dropdown-submenu:hover > a { color: #387038; background: none; padding-left: 3px; }
.nav-green .nav-collapse .nav-title, .nav-green .nav-collapse .nav .nav-header { color: #fff; border-bottom: 1px solid #51a351; text-shadow: 0 1px 0 #387038; }

}